The Pediatric Field Care Manager Nurse employs a variety of strategies, approaches, and techniques to manage the physical, environmental, and psycho-social health needs of members enrolled in Enhanced Care Coordination (ECC). ECC helps to connect children diagnosed with but not limited to Chronic medical conditions, congenital conditions, developmental disabilities, and learning disabilities to care services.

Identifies and resolves barriers that hinder effective care.Ensures member is progressing towards desired outcomes by continuously monitoring patient care through assessments and/or evaluations.Conducts face-to-face visits with members at skilled nursing facilities monthly.  Assists families to coordinate care services while respecting the their right to decide the appropriate care setting for the child.Collaborates with health care providers to develop a treatment plan that aligns the child with the appropriate care services.Improves communication among health care providers, member, parent/guardian, systems, and agencies.Helps to reduce duplication of efforts, ease transitions of care, limit gaps between service providers, and secure transportation or other support / enabling services.

Required Qualifications

Registered Nurse (RN) in the state of Florida with no disciplinary action with a minimum of 2 years Pediatric acute care nursing experience OR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) in the state of Florida without disciplinary action with a minimum of 4 years Pediatric acute care nursing experience.Intermediate or better working knowledge of Microsoft Office applications including Word, Excel, and Outlook.ACHA Level II Background Check is required.

Preferred Qualifications

Understanding of AHCA regulations, NCQA and Medicaid guidelines.Managed care and/or case management experience.Certified Case Manager (CCM).Bilingual English/Creole or English/Spanish.
